Viral video shows man extorting passengers with snake on Ahmedabad Sabarmati Express


Daijiworld Media Network – Ahmedabad

Ahmedabad, Sep 23: A disturbing video circulating on social media shows a man carrying a snake and soliciting money from passengers aboard the Ahmedabad Sabarmati Express. The reptile, believed to be a non-venomous species like a rat snake, was paraded mere inches from commuters, creating fear and discomfort. Several passengers can be seen handing money to the man.

The clip, reportedly filmed after the man boarded at Mungaoli (MP), quickly went viral, drawing condemnation online. Social media users called it a case of extortion targeting hardworking commuters, with many sharing similar incidents from Indian Railways.

Rail authorities responded after the video surfaced. The RailwaySeva X account asked the uploader to provide journey details and mobile number for investigation, directing them to contact the Railway Protection Force (RPF) via railmadad.indianrailways.gov.in or dial 139 for redressal.

In a separate incident of unruly behaviour, a woman allegedly travelling without a ticket was caught on video arguing with a Travelling Ticket Examiner (TTE). The woman, whose identity remains unknown, claimed mistreatment by the staff, prompting outrage on social media and calls for strict action by authorities.
